Sydney Mitchell Llp is seeking an experienced Employment Solicitor to join their highly regarded team in Shirley. The role involves advising a diverse client base on contentious and non-contentious employment matters, including managing Employment Tribunal claims and drafting employment contracts.

The ideal candidate will have 5–6 years of PQE in Employment Law and a keen commercial mindset, as well as strong communication and relationship-building skills.

The firm offers a collaborative culture, competitive salary, and clear progression opportunities.
